Welcome to on-call for the Lockmere password reset revamp! Quick context: we replaced the old token emailer with the new ResetRelay service, so expired-link complaints should mostly vanish. If a user reports a reset loop, check the ResetRelay queue depth first — backlogs over 500 mean the mailer pod is wedged; just restart it. Hotfix deploys to ResetRelay go through the usual pipeline, but the pipeline won't accept an unsigned build. The deploy key for signing hotfix builds is the one shown below.

signing key of bajeg-hahig = bky19_nqsmGJTBYGvMBcXE8L2

## Contrast Audit: Rerunning the Scan

When the HueCheck audit job fails, re-trigger it from the Spectra dashboard or via the CLI with `spectra audit --full`. The scanner walks every themed component and flags pairs below the 4.5:1 ratio. Results post to the design-system channel automatically. The CLI authenticates against the internal Spectra API using the key shown below.

service key, fahaf-fahif: zpat4_c7SL

Note for reviewers: the Hollowby cache team put a bloom filter in front of our Kestrelstore KV cluster to cut pointless lookups, and it's working — miss traffic is down roughly 40%. Heads up though: the filter config is vendor-managed, so don't tweak false-positive rates in our repo; changes go through their change window. If a PR touches filter sizing, loop in their integration desk first.

escalation mailbox, kaweg-kahif: druwyn.sordor@nelvroworks.corp

// Setup for the LinguaPull extraction client.
// This pulls translation strings from our internal PhraseVault service
// before every release branch is cut, so don't skip it or the
// localization team will come knocking. Timeouts are set high on
// purpose — the catalog is huge. Auth is just a single key, which
// goes right here:

API key for taduf-yahif: qvz11-nMDtAWg6H2u

Audit item 14: Verify that the GridSmith crossword generator sanitizes user-submitted word lists before they reach the layout engine. Prior review at Lanterfell Labs flagged that puzzle clues were rendered without HTML escaping, allowing stored script injection in shared puzzles. Confirm the fix in release 3.2 covers both the web preview and the PDF export path, and that fuzz tests run in CI. Sign-off requires the name of the accountable engineer below.

signatory, yahog-badug: Quenix Ulaael